Non-polypoid colorectal neoplasias: a multicentric study.
C A Rubio1, Y Saito, M Watanabe
1Department of Pathology, Karolinska Institute and Hospital, Stockholm, Sweden. Carlos.Rubio@onkpat.ki.s
Japanese patients showed significantly higher rates of high-grade dysplasia and early-stage colorectal cancer in non-polypoid neoplasias compared to Swedish patients. These findings suggest potentially more aggressive colonic neoplasia in Japan, warranting further investigation.
Area of Science:
- Gastroenterology
- Oncology
- Pathology
Background:
- Non-polypoid colorectal neoplasias present diagnostic challenges.
- Colorectal cancer incidence is increasing in Japan.
- Histologic differences in neoplasia between Japan and Sweden are not well understood.
Purpose of the Study:
- To compare the histologic characteristics of non-polypoid colorectal neoplasias between Japanese and Swedish populations.
- To investigate potential differences in dysplasia and early cancer development.
Main Methods:
- Review of 781 non-polypoid colorectal neoplasias from hospitals in Tokyo, Japan (n=420) and Stockholm, Sweden (n=361).
- Classification of lesions into low-grade dysplasia (LGD), high-grade dysplasia (HGD), intramucosal carcinoma (IMC), and submucosal carcinoma (SMC) using strict histologic definitions.
Main Results:
- Japanese patients had significantly lower rates of LGD (42.6%) compared to Swedish patients (82.8%).
- Japanese patients showed significantly higher rates of HGD (42.4%) versus Swedish patients (14.1%).
- Rates of intramucosal or submucosal carcinoma were higher in Japan (15.0%) than in Sweden (3.0%).
Conclusions:
- Significant histologic differences exist in non-polypoid colorectal neoplasias between Japan and Sweden.
- Japanese patients exhibit a higher prevalence of advanced dysplasia and early-stage invasive cancer.
- Further research is needed to understand the reasons for these disparities and their implications for colorectal cancer trends in Japan.
